Introduction to Mental Health Challenges
Mental health encompasses a wide range of conditions that affect an individual’s emotional, psychological, and social well-being. These conditions, often referred to as mental illnesses or psychological disorders, can significantly impact how a person thinks, feels, and behaves. Understanding these challenges is crucial for fostering empathy and providing effective support.
Reframing Mental Health Issues
Mental health issues are not merely personal failings or character flaws. They are complex conditions influenced by a variety of factors, including genetics, environment, and life experiences. It’s essential to move away from stigmatizing views and recognize these conditions as legitimate health concerns that require attention and care.
The Spectrum of Mental Health Conditions
Mental health conditions can range from anxiety and depression to more severe disorders like schizophrenia and bipolar disorder. Each condition presents unique challenges and requires tailored approaches for management and treatment. According to the World Health Organization, approximately 1 in 8 people globally live with a mental disorder, highlighting the widespread nature of these issues.

2. Revisions in Trust Legislation
In addition to tax laws, recent legislative updates have focused on trust structures. Trusts play a crucial role in estate planning by providing privacy, control, and security for beneficiaries.
- Enhanced Flexibility in Trust Adjustments: New regulations may simplify the processes for amending or terminating trust documents, allowing for easier modifications as family circumstances change.
- Adoption of Decanting Laws: Certain regions are adopting decanting laws, which permit the transfer of assets from an outdated trust to a new one with revised terms.
- Directed Trust Provisions: Directed trust laws allow grantors to appoint specific trustees with defined responsibilities, offering more customized oversight of management and investment decisions.
3. Managing Digital Assets
As digitalization becomes more prevalent, estate planning must now incorporate digital assets such as cryptocurrencies, social media accounts, and digital files.
- Access to Digital Records Legislation: New laws grant heirs and executors clearer access to digital accounts, ensuring proper management or closure of online presences after death.
- Handling Cryptocurrencies and Blockchain: The complex and volatile nature of cryptocurrencies has led to new regulations, prompting detailed estate planning documents for their management.
